#deb2dc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#deb2dc is composed of 87.1% red, 69.8%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 19.8% magenta, 0.9%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 302.7 degrees, a saturation of 40% and a lightness of 78.4%. #deb2dc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#bd65b9.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

Shades and Tints of #deb2dc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050205 is the darkest color, while #fbf7f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#deb2dc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c9c7c9 is the less saturated color, while #fc94f7 is the most saturated one.
